Research Methods for Business: A Skill-Building Approach is a concise and straightforward introduction for students to the world of business research. The skill-building approach provides students with practical perspectives on how research can be applied in real business situations. Maintaining Uma Sekaran’s popular and accessible style of writing, Roger Bougie draws upon his extensive experience of the field to present an up-to-date guide on business research for the aspiring future manager.
The sixth edition has been substantially revised to go beyond the scientific approach and gives students a comprehensive introduction to what constitutes good research. This edition includes a range of new material on alternative approaches to business research, including three new chapters on: The Critical Literature Review, Observation, and Questionnaires. Other chapters on The Broad Problem Area and Defining the Problem Statement, Research Design, Interviews and The Research Report have also been substantially revised.
The new edition also features cases from Europe, Asia and the US to give students a global view of modern business research methods. Examples are drawn from different areas of business – such as human resources management, strategic management, operations management, finance, accounting, and information management – to provide students with a comprehensive overview of the applications of research methods.
